Dean Davidson at the Accessorie Circuit
Last weekend, Rebecca and I went back to ENK International’s Accessorie Circuit and Intermezzo Collections tradeshow to check out what’s coming next season. We started out at the new Trendstop lounge to find out about the biggest upcoming trends, then headed over to see all of our favorite jewelry brands, including Dean Davidson. We discovered his amazing line last season and are still utterly obsessed with his super-affordable, super-haute jewelry. These new spiked rings are the perfect mix of edgy and classic.
After checking out Dean, we walked the floor and found some amazing costume jewelry at Anton Heunis…it’s all about the blingy crystals and bright colors right now. All our basic tees and blouses can be spruced up with a big statement necklace! We also spent some time checking out all the new glasses at Eyebobs, where we ran into Iris Apfel (well, a true-to-size cardboard cutout of her)! She’s definitely the perfect model for the “irreverent and slightly jaded” eyewear line, where we found everything from Gaga-esque round lenses to neon colored tortoise frames. Finally, we were so happy to have discovered Lolo’s at the show—who wouldn’t want a bright, beachy makeup bag or a vinyl pencil case? Can’t wait to head back to ENK next season to discover some more brands and find out what’s coming next!
